Conventional uPVC double-glazing consists of two glass panes that are separated by a gap which is filled with dry air or an inert gas like the gas argon. These gases decrease the conduction of heat and stop it from leaving the home. Double glazing made of uPVC is among the most energy efficient options in East London and throughout the UK.
Furthermore, double-glazing with uPVC reduces the amount of ultraviolet radiation entering an area. This kind of radiation can cause damage to furniture and carpets in a home. It also contributes to the degradation of wallpaper and paint. Double-glazing helps to protect these items and prolong their lifespan. Noise Reduction
Double glazing can help reduce noise and also improve aesthetics. Double-glazed windows are able to reduce noise from neighbors or airports. This is because the acoustic glass usually placed in double glazed windows helps to cut down the transmission of sound. In addition the frames that are insulated will also help to reduce the amount of noise that is transferred through the frame.
When it comes to making noise less noticeable within your home, double-glazed windows are far more effective than other options like draught-proofing or hanging heavy curtains over the window. These techniques will decrease the volume of sound that is coming through your windows, but they won't completely eliminate it. Double-glazed windows are constructed with acoustic glass and an inert gas or air cavity that greatly reduces the transmission of sound waves through the frame.

Double glazing can also stop condensation from forming in your home. The inner pane of double-glazed windows is more close to the room temperature than the exterior pane. This prevents moisture from developing. This is especially beneficial for older homes, as condensation can cause serious damage to furniture, and even lead to the development of mould.
